They absolutely can just post notes like everyone else and that’s what Nostr is But the idea behind carving out a dedicated space isn’t about exclusion, it’s about visibility/structure/and trust and all the tools they would need I don’t know if your familiar with real whistleblowers, but they’d need more than just a note field on Nostr. New tools can be added for them on top of the protocol things like: Timed or conditional publishing Dead man’s switches , Encrypted attachments with selective disclosure And then Zero-knowledge proof systems to verify authenticity without exposing sources , for the rest of us They’d go troughs that process and get a label on their profile , no need for editors , the rest of Nostr can freely interact with them with whatever opinions they have
